          Explore the fascinating world of exomoons in this 35-minute World Science Festival video featuring astronomer David Kipping and moderator Brian Greene. Delve into the history of exoplanet discoveries, learn about the methods used to detect exoplanets, and understand the potential significance of exomoons in the search for extraterrestrial life. Discover the challenges and excitement surrounding the ongoing quest to identify exomoon candidates, and gain insights into this cutting-edge area of astronomical research.
